Culinary art started from serving a set meal, shared with others at a big host table by inns and traiteurs (caterers), to serving food in restaurants at individual tables with more menu choices. The first restaurant, in the 1760s, was to eat food to restore health and, in time, went from restorative to varied cuisines. 4 days ago · This programme combines our top-selling Culinary Arts Programme with the sought-after Patisserie Programme into one super-charged qualification, with national and international accreditation. There will be a combination of multiple Chefs ... 1929, An Important Year For Culinary Arts. A few decades later, in 1929, the American Culinary Federation (ACF) was formed. ACF was created by three organizations—the Société Culinaire Philanthropique (the Philanthropic Culinary Society), the Vatel Club, and the Chefs de Cuisine. These organizations came together to develop one solid ... Culinary arts are the cuisine arts of food preparation, cooking, and presentation of food, usually in the form of meals. People working in this field – especially in establishments such as restaurants – are commonly called chefs or cooks, although, at its most general, the terms culinary artist and culinarian are also used.
